  1. A Christmas Horror Story (83%)

A Christmas Horror Story was released in theaters on October 2, 2015. This film is a horror, mystery, thriller and comedy genre. The film is set in the fictional town of Bailey Downs, which was rocked one year earlier by tragedy. As radio host Dangerous Dan (William Shatner) guides the town through Christmas Eve, a variety of evil forces wreak havoc on the peaceful community.

Uniquely, A Christmas Horror Story was also made by three directors. This film is divided into several different segments that are highlighted. Grant Harvey directed Changeling and Krampus in the Woods, Brett Sullivan directed Teens in the Haunted School, and Steve Hoban directed Santa vs. Zombie Elves. This film also has a cinematographer named Gavin Smith. He helped them to maintain consistency and let each story have its own style.

  1. Arthur Christmas (92%)

Arthur Christmas is one of the Christmas-themed films that was released on November 11, 2011. This is an animated film collaboration between England and America produced by Sony Pictures Animation with Aardman Animations. Directed by Sarah Smith and Barry Cook, this film focuses on the main character named Arthur Claus. The voice cast for this film includes James McAvoy, Hugh Laurie, Bill Nighy, Jim Broadbent, Imelda Staunton, and Ashley Jensen.

Arthur Christmas film tells the story of Arthur Claus who is the son of Father Christmas. He discovers that Santa’s high-tech ship has failed to deliver a present to a girl. Finally he set out on a mission to save the girl’s Christmas. He assembles a team of his free-spirit grandfather, a Christmas elf obsessed with wrapping presents for children, and eight reindeer who are strong and magical but untrained.
